IDebugArrayField

Esta interface descreve um tipo ou símbolo de matriz.

Sintaxe

IDebugArrayField : IDebugContainerField

Notas para implementadores

O provedor de símbolos implementa essa interface no mesmo objeto que implementa a interface IDebugContainerField . Essa interface é uma especialização que representa objetos de matriz.

Observações para chamadores

Use QueryInterface para obter essa interface da interface IDebugContainerField se getkind retornar o sinalizador FIELD_TYPE_ARRAY .

Métodos em ordem vtable

Além dos métodos nas interfaces IDebugField e IDebugContainerField , essa interface implementa o seguinte:

Método Descrição
GetNumberOfElements Obtém o número de elementos na matriz.
GetElementType Obtém o tipo de elemento na matriz.
GetRank Obtém a classificação da matriz.

Requisitos

Cabeçalho: sh. h

Namespace: Microsoft. VisualStudio. Debugger. Interop

Assembly: Microsoft.VisualStudio.Debugger.Interop.dll

Confira também